Iron Man 3 preorder features bundle

Wal-Mart is currently taking preorders on Blu-Ray copies of Iron Man 3, which is estimated by Vudu--the digital-delivery service preferred by Wal-Mart as well as many movie studios--to come to video in December. No specific delivery date is available. It's worth noting that the packaging for the pre-order bundle estimates a "Fall 2013" delivery and, as reader "Josh" pointed out, the previous installments of the Iron Man franchise have both been released to video the last week in December. Marvel's The Avengers also came to video on September 25. Our December estimate is based on the fact that after you've entered your preorder code into the Vudu system, your account says that you will have access to Iron Man 3 in December. Retailing for $24.95, dedicated Marvelites can pre-buy a copy of the film and, upon arriving home and plugging a code into their Vudu accounts, check out a pair of featurettes and a pair of previews for upcoming Marvel releases. The two featurettes are both Iron Man-centric; one focuses on the Extremis story (and virus) and its use in the film, while the other is a Lego Marvel Super Heroes featurette focusing on Ol' Shellhead. A small Lego Club flyer is included in the package that features a four-page Lego Iron Man comic. The previews are really more Hulk-ish than Iron Man, but Marvel fans will likely appreciate them anyway. Those who pre-order the Blu-Ray will be able to log in and watch exclusive previews of Hulk and the Agents of S.M.A.S.H. and Iron Man/Hulk: Heroes United, an upcoming direct-to-DVD animated release that pairs the irrepressible duo from Marvel's The Avengers and, if rumors are true, the closing credits sequence to Iron Man 3. Given that many fans have been clamoring for more of the pair on the big screen, that DVD could turn out to be a strong seller if Marvel fans put their money where their mouths are. In addition to the above (and, of course, having Iron Man 3 shipped to you "beginning in Fall 2013" according to the flyer included but really in December, according to both Vudu and Amazon). buyers can get a digital copy of Matt Fraction's Invincible Iron Man #1 free with the purchase, redeemable through Marvel's digital storefront.
